Definitions:

Mental Disorders

A wide range of conditions that affect mood, thinking, and behavior, often causing distress and difficulty in functioning.

Durham Rule

A legal standard for determining insanity, stating that an accused is not criminally responsible if the unlawful act was the product of mental disease or defect.

Insanity Defense

A legal defense by which a defendant claims they were unable to understand the nature or wrongfulness of their actions due to mental illness at the time of the criminal act.

Psychosocial Model

A framework for understanding human behavior that emphasizes the interplay between psychological factors and social environment.
